Marc Benioff on agents, beginner’s mind, and relentless reinvention at scale
- Marc Benioff joins Lenny to discuss how Salesforce has stayed innovative over 25 years, from its audacious early marketing stunts to today’s all‑in bet on AI agents. He shares stories of Steve Jobs’ mentorship, why cultivating a beginner’s mind is essential even in a $350B company, and how he’s launching Agentforce by aggressively experimenting with tactics until one becomes a strategy. Benioff explains his vision of AI agents as digital labor transforming customer service and healthcare, and how this will reshape workforces. He also candidly recounts Salesforce’s painful recent layoff and emphasizes that entrepreneurial success is inherently non‑linear.
IDEAS WORTH REMEMBERING
5 ideasTreat marketing as aggressive experimentation until a tactic proves worthy of becoming strategy.
Benioff is “throwing everything against the wall” for Agentforce—from celebrity ads to direct competition with Microsoft—then plans to double down only on what actually works.
Cultivate a beginner’s mind to avoid getting trapped by your own expertise.
Through decades of meditation, Benioff emphasizes shoshin (beginner’s mind) as the antidote to expert arrogance, enabling him to ask “what could work?” instead of assuming he already knows.
Design product, sales, and marketing as a unified ‘symphony,’ not separate silos.
He rejects the idea of being purely product-led or sales-led; great founders must conduct the whole orchestra—product, sales, marketing, finance, stakeholders—rather than “just play the clarinet.”
AI agents will become a pervasive form of digital labor, starting with customer touchpoints.
Benioff frames Agentforce as moving Salesforce from a data manager to a digital labor provider, already resolving 83% of Salesforce’s own support inquiries and halving human escalations.
Expect workforce rebalancing: some roles shrink while others grow.
At Salesforce, support and some engineering roles are declining as AI handles more work, while sales and go‑to‑market hiring is ramping up; similar dynamics will vary by industry and geography.
